A converging lens (f1 = 24.0 cm) is located 56.0 cm to the left of a diverging lens (f2 = ?28.0 cm). An object is placed to the left of the converging lens, and the final image produced by the two-lens combination lies 21.9 cm to the left of the diverging lens. How far is the object from the converging lens?
